Abstract
The utility model relates to a center frame of a floor lathe, which comprises an installation plate, wherein a base is fixedly installed at the top of the installation plate, an annular frame body is fixedly installed at the top of the base, connecting mechanisms are respectively arranged at the left side and the right side of the installation plate, an adjusting mechanism is arranged at the outer side of the annular frame body, and a supporting mechanism is arranged at one side opposite to the adjusting mechanism; the adjusting mechanism comprises a barrel body, a barrel cover, a first threaded rod and a U-shaped sleeve. Technical Field
The utility model relates to the technical field of floor lathes, in particular to a center frame of a floor lathe.
Background
The guide rail of the base of the floor lathe is of a rectangular structure, the span is large, the rigidity is good, the floor lathe is suitable for low-speed heavy-load cutting, the control station is installed at the front bed leg position, the floor lathe is convenient to operate and coordinated in appearance, the main shaft of the headstock is adopted in the structure of the floor lathe and perpendicular to the bed guide rail of the supporting plate, the headstock and the transverse bed are connected to the same base, the base is of a mountain-shaped guide rail structure, and the transverse movement of the supporting plate can be manually adjusted.
